News from Kathmandu (Feb. 12, 2010) |
|
The annual Mahakala rituals for the coming Tibetan New Year (Iron Tiger) started at Benchen Gompa in Kathmandu on 3 February. Ven. Tenga Rinpoche is participating in all afternoon sessions sitting in his wheel chair. Of course he would like to join the morning pujas too.
Rinpoche is performing the remaining pujas in his room. After finishing the rituals he is doing exercises to gain physical health and strength. He is sending his heartily “Losar Tashi Deleks” (lucky new Year) to everybody.
This year H.E. Sangye Nyenpa Rinpoche cannot attend the Losar festival. He is in Bhutan staying with his parents. After then he will visit Hongkong, Singapure, Indonesia and Malaysia.

News from Tenga Rinpoche (Feb. 3, 2010) |
|
After finishing instructions and initiations for the new retreat group in the Pharping Clear Light Center, Rinpoche will return to Benchen Monastery in Kathmandu on February 4th. In the monastary the preparations for the losar festivities and the Mahakala rituals will start soon. Of course Rinpoche will participate in all the celebrations and rituals. Meanwhile in Pharping and in the monastery some necessary adjustments have been implemented. Some ramps have been build to make it possible for Rinpoche to get into the meditation halls with his wheelchair etc.

Regarding Kyabje Tenga Rinpoche's Spring Course 2010 |
|
Spring Course Update!
Even though Ven. Kyabje Tenga Rinpoche will not teach by himself, he has decided that this years Spring Course will be taught by two of our young Khenpos, Khenpo Sonam Gyurme and Khenpo Tsondru Tharchin. They will teach on the 1st chapter of the Bodhicharyavatara, The Benefits of Bodhicitta. The dates for the course will remain the same.
Important Notice!
Ven. Kyabje Tenga Rinpoche has returned to his monastery in Kathmandu yesterday, Jan. 23rd 2010, from Singapore. He is in very good health and spirits and has healed very nicely. Even though, the monastic community and associated students etc. have requested Rinpoche strongly to take a much needed rest and please not to engage in any activities which are not absolutely vital. On the basis of this, Kyabje Tenga Rinpoche has accepted our request and decided to cancel this years Spring Course. We would like to apologize very much for any inconvenience caused, especially to those who have made travel arrangements already.

News from Tenga Rinpoche (Jan. 10, 2010) |
|
On Sunday 10 January H.E. the present Kalu Rinpoche has been in Singapure and came to visit Tenga Rinpoche. It was a very nice meeting and both the Rinpoches felt very happy.
Every day Tenga Rinpoche is doing training and exercises to manage his situation better, to keep balance and to learn how to move. Rinpoche is quite healthy and feeling very well. He sends his greetings to everyone.
